What is an excellent USDA direct loan?

USDA head funds, labeled as Point 502 direct fund, are merely available in person through the Us Service of Agriculture (USDA). Borrowers need create just about fifty-80% of your own area’s median money, that makes qualifying for it loan a small problematic for many who do not fulfill so it expectations. Within this borrowing situation, this new USDA functions as the lender while offering the income needed to purchase the home.

What’s good USDA secured financing?

USDA guaranteed financing, also known as Area 502 secured finance, come compliment of individual lenders, instance Residents Lender, however they are nonetheless backed by brand new USDA to help you decrease potential exposure to have private lenders. Individuals dont build over 115% of your own area’s average income are qualified. For its larger eligibility, that it USDA loan option is commonly more advantageous to help you consumers and therefore more popular than just USDA head loans.

Evaluating USDA Direct and you can Secured Loans

While one another head and you may protected USDA finance provide the benefits of an effective USDA-supported financing, instance $0 off payments minimizing interest rates, you will find some secret distinctions between the two. For an instant assessment of the USDA head vs. protected money, take into account the after the issues:

Earnings Factors and you can Assets Standards

For the majority of families, the flexibleness of your own secured mortgage are enticing whenever they keeps highest money levels otherwise require a larger family. However, direct loans would be considerably better if you are looking to have a larger financial assistance and you will meet the more strict income standards.

Both loan models require the property to get structurally voice, functionally adequate, plus in a beneficial fix. Which implies that homes funded around this type of software is safe and reliable for long-term residence.

Charges and you can Closing costs

Each other funds accommodate rolling settlement costs with the loan amount and prospective supplier efforts. Lead Financing none of them home loan insurance rates, leading to all the way down monthly obligations. However, guaranteed money include an upfront be certain that percentage and a yearly superior, just like other reduced-down-commission applications.

Software Processes having USDA Direct compared to. Protected Financing

Making an application for a beneficial USDA direct mortgage is generally a little other out of a USDA secured mortgage because head loans are merely available from USDA, very let’s look closer in the a few app process.

USDA Direct Loan application

As opposed to USDA guaranteed loans, there is no way to start the latest USDA lead loan application techniques on the internet. People need apply for a beneficial USDA direct financing with their local Rural Invention (RD) Place of work. These types of masters commonly assist you from the app procedure and help you check if a beneficial USDA direct mortgage is the proper fit for you. From that point, brand new USDA works personally on the borrower from the financing procedure.

USDA Secured Application for the loan

When it comes to USDA guaranteed money, applicants can also be complete their application so you can a great USDA bank, including Neighbors Bank. These businesses manage the USDA on the mortgage procedure however, have the effect of finishing the mortgage app and you can underwriting techniques.
